Block

#23,122,684
Block Number
23,122,684 @ 10/29/2025, 17:04:10
Status
Finalized
ID
0x0160d2fc88e6f90afdc88068d4bfc13696d605645eecec72f669ac3189af7d59
Transactions
Gas Used
8770782/40000000 (21.93% Used)
Base Fee
10,000 Gwei
Total Score
2,259,113,082 (+101)
Rewards
0.19 VTHO